Natural coated packaging is an environmentally friendly packaging from natural biopolymers such as chitosan and alginate, plus active compounds from brown macroalgae Turbinaria sp., becoming an alternative environmentally friendly solution. The purpose of this study was to determine the antibacterial activity and the best formulation of chitosan-alginate natural coated packaging with varying concentrations of Turbinaria sp. extract (0.5%, 1%, and 1.5%) against Staphylococcus aureus and Aeromonas sp. The research was conducted in August-November 2024. Turbinaria sp. samples were collected by purposive sampling from Pulo Pane Beach, North Sumatra. Extraction was carried out by maceration using 96% ethanol, then tested for phytochemicals and formulated in packaging. The antibacterial activity test was conducted using the zone of inhibition method and analysed using ANOVA and Duncan's test. The results of phytochemical screening showed the presence of alkaloid, flavonoid, saponin, tannin, terpenoid, and steroid compounds. The highest inhibition zone against Staphylococcus aureus was 18.36 mm and against Aeromonas sp. was 18.30 mm at a concentration of 1.5%, with a very strong category. ANOVA test results showed significant differences between treatments (p < 0.01). Natural chitosan-alginate coated packaging with the addition of 1.5% Turbinaria sp. extract has strong antibacterial activity, and has potential as an environmentally friendly natural preservative for fish products.
